The Dermatology & Holloware Sypert Tamper, 6×20mm, 11½″ is a specialized surgical instrument engineered to facilitate precise tissue tamping, graft stabilization, and controlled packing during dermatology, reconstructive, and minor surgical procedures. Its elongated profile and carefully designed working end make it an indispensable tool for healthcare professionals requiring accuracy and gentle tissue manipulation.
Constructed from premium surgical-grade stainless steel, the Sypert Tamper offers exceptional durability, corrosion resistance, and long-term clinical reliability. The high-quality material withstands repeated sterilization cycles without compromising structural integrity or surface finish, ensuring dependable performance in hospitals, dermatology clinics, and outpatient surgical centers. The mirror-polished surface supports efficient cleaning and compliance with stringent infection-control standards.
The instrument features an 11½-inch overall length, providing excellent reach and maneuverability in both superficial and deeper operative fields. The extended design enables practitioners to work comfortably while maintaining clear visualization of the treatment area. Its balanced weight distribution minimizes hand fatigue, making it suitable for prolonged or technically demanding procedures.
The 6×20mm tamping surface is specifically designed to provide uniform pressure during tissue packing and graft stabilization. This dimension allows for effective manipulation without causing unnecessary trauma to surrounding tissues. The smooth, atraumatic working end promotes gentle handling, which is essential in dermatologic and reconstructive applications where tissue preservation and cosmetic outcomes are important considerations.
In dermatology, the Sypert Tamper is commonly used during skin grafting procedures, wound management, and reconstructive interventions requiring precise tissue placement. The instrument assists in securing graft materials, ensuring optimal contact with recipient sites and contributing to improved healing outcomes. It is equally valuable in procedures involving dressings, packing materials, and controlled compression techniques.
